Output ef7de8d904cfc20fee2abd6fcf0afebe7bd61a597f85e106940f928b67c36dce:14

value
4135000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5cf482801fcaad13eac26ac7d988233826d7e99 OP_EQUAL
address
3MBYAbjw8Aa2novtBAdQheT7JuH9weoWxU
transaction
ef7de8d904cfc20fee2abd6fcf0afebe7bd61a597f85e106940f928b67c36dce
spent
true